Re: Third gen seats latch?

The seat backs only lock in position in sudden stops or crashes. I am still trying to figure out why GM installed a lever that dosent work . The lever on 4th gen seats works.

Re: Third gen seats latch?

The seat back will also latch if you park on a steep incline, in which case the lever becomes useful.
